  • Critical: Cold Holding of Potentially Hazardous Food at 41°F or less (corrected on site)
    Observation: The following food items were observed cold holding at improper temperatures using a calibrated food temperature measuring device: sausage 56F, sliced american cheese 60F, sliced provolone cheese 59F, diced ham 58F, chicken 49F, shredded cheese 46F--3DR prep top.
    Correction: Potentially hazardous foods (time/temperature control for safety food) shall be held cold at a temperature of 41°F or below unless the permit holder is using "time as public health control" as specified under 3-501.19 to limit bacteria growth. Note: All potentially hazardous foods on top were discarded. The manager forgot to turn the prep top on in the morning. Turned on during inspection.
  • Equipment / Fixed / Space / Seal
    Observation: The following equipment is not installed in a manner that allows accessibility for cleaning, nor is it installed with closely abutting surfaces to minimize the need for cleaning: Observed that the 3-vat sink caulking is coming off and the caulking for handsink in restroom is damaged.
    Correction: Equipment that is fixed because it is not easily movable shall be installed so that it is: 1) spaced to allow access for cleaning along the sides, behind, and above the equipment, 2) spaced from adjoining equipment, walls, and ceilings a distance of not more than 1 millimeter or one thirty-second inch, and 3) sealed to adjoining equipment or walls if the equipment is exposed to spillage or seepage. Note: RE-caulk the space between the wall and sink.
  • Permit to Operate Required, Must be Posted, Must be Valid
    Observation: The establishment has not posted the permit to operate in a conspicuous location.
    Correction: No person shall operate a food establishment unless that person possesses a valid permit issued by the Director. Only a person who complies with the requirements of this Chapter shall be entitled to receive or retain such a permit. Permits are not transferable from one owner to another. A valid permit shall be posted in every food establishment in a conspicuous place in the public view. Food establishment permits are issued for a calendar year and expire on December 31 regardless of the month of issue.

  • Critical: Sanitizers, 21 CFR Criteria for Food Contact (corrected on site)
    Observation: The concentration of the quaternary ammonia solution was measured at more than 400 ppm at 3-vat sink. This concentration exceeds the approved limits for use with food-contact surfaces of equipment and utensils in a foodservice establishment.
    Correction: Maintain the concentration of quaternary ammonia solution at 150-400 ppm (per manufacturer label). Verify concentration using the appropriate test kit. Note: Add more water and call technician to adjust the dispenser.

  • Lighting Intensity/ Walk-ins & Dry Storage/ 10 foot candles
    Observation: Observed 1.7 foot candles of light was provided in the walk in.
    Correction: Increase the lighting to provide a minimum of 10 foot candles at a distance of 30 inches off of the floor in these areas.
